Abstract

The utility model discloses a narrow-edge window sleeve, relating to the technical field of building materials; the base layer leveling plate is fixedly connected above the windowsill, a plurality of first clamping pieces are arranged on the upper side of the base layer leveling plate, a window sleeve plate is arranged above the base layer leveling plate, second clamping pieces matched with the first clamping pieces are arranged at positions, corresponding to the first clamping pieces, of the lower side of the window sleeve plate, and the first clamping pieces are clamped with the second clamping pieces; the utility model discloses a basic unit leveling board makes level, then through a window lagging of first fastener and second fastener joint on basic unit leveling board, simple to operate and form intensity at once.

Background
Places such as toilets and kitchens with higher requirements on the waterproof performance of the board usually need window sleeves, the common window sleeves generally adopt artificial stone window sleeves or stone window sleeves, cement is needed during installation, the installation is troublesome, and the strength cannot be formed immediately.
Chinese patent grant publication No. CN206267715U, patent name "heatable windowsill stone for window that wafts", provide a heatable windowsill stone for window that wafts, including windowsill body and windowsill sideline, the lower extreme of windowsill body is along vertical equidistance, parallel arrangement have a plurality of support bars, form the mounting groove between two adjacent support bars, every all be equipped with the heating tube in the mounting groove, the windowsill sideline is installed in horizontal one side of windowsill body, and is a plurality of the cable groove that parallels with the windowsill sideline is seted up along transversely to one side that the support bar is close to the windowsill sideline, be equipped with the cable of being connected with every heating tube electricity in the cable groove, the backplate is installed through automatic screw to the lower extreme of a plurality of support bars, install independent closing plate through automatic screw on the cable groove. Although this invention can be heated, it is cumbersome to install and does not immediately develop strength.

Some windowsill surfaces have the hole, it is not flat, beat one deck foaming glue on the windowsill this moment, then put basic unit leveling board on, fix basic unit leveling board on the windowsill, install first fastener on basic unit leveling board, install the second fastener on the window lagging, just can be with window lagging rigid coupling on basic unit leveling board with first fastener and second fastener joint, it is very convenient to install, need not stir cement simultaneously, use general foamer just can be under construction on the market, it is very simple, and can form intensity very fast.
Preferably, a plurality of weight-reducing cavities are arranged in the window sleeve plate. The weight reduction cavity is additionally arranged, so that the weight of the window sleeve plate can be reduced, the transportation is convenient, and the installation is labor-saving.
Preferably, the upper side of the base leveling plate is further provided with another first clamping piece, the first clamping piece is abutted against the window sleeve plate and the base leveling plate, and the second clamping piece is abutted against the window sleeve plate and the base leveling plate. The number of the first clamping pieces is increased, so that the window sleeve plate can be better supported, and the second clamping pieces also play a role in supporting the window sleeve plate.
Preferably, the first clamping piece comprises a first clamping piece main body, the first clamping piece main body is abutted against the base layer leveling plate and the window sleeve plate, a first clamping edge is arranged on one side of the first clamping piece main body, the first clamping edge and the upper surface of the base layer leveling plate form a first clamping opening, the second clamping piece comprises a second clamping piece main body, the second clamping piece main body is abutted against the base layer leveling plate and the window sleeve plate, a second clamping edge is arranged on one side of the second clamping piece main body, the second clamping edge and the lower surface of the window sleeve plate form a second clamping opening, the second clamping edge is located in the first clamping opening, and the first clamping edge is located in the second clamping opening. When the clamping is carried out, as long as the first clamping edge is abutted against the lower side of the window sleeve plate, the second clamping edge is abutted against the upper side of the base layer leveling plate, then the window sleeve plate is pushed, at the moment, the first clamping edge slides on the window sleeve plate, the second clamping edge slides on the base layer leveling plate, finally, the first clamping edge slides into the second bayonet, and the second clamping edge slides into the first bayonet, so that the clamping is realized, the convenience is realized, and the alignment is easy.
As preferred, one side of a leveling plate of a base layer is kept away from by a first clamping piece main body, a first bolt is arranged on the first clamping piece main body in a penetrating mode, the first bolt is in threaded fit with the leveling plate of the base layer, the first bolt comprises a first bolt head, the first bolt head of the first bolt is located in the first groove, one side of a window sleeve plate is kept away from by a second clamping piece main body, a second groove is arranged on the second clamping piece main body in a penetrating mode, the second bolt is in threaded fit with the window sleeve plate, the second bolt comprises a second bolt head, and the second bolt head is located in the second groove. The first clamping piece and the second clamping piece are connected through bolts, the installation is convenient, and the first groove and the second groove play a role in hiding the bolts.
Preferably, one side of the first clamping edge far away from the first clamping main body is provided with a circular arc-shaped chamfer, the chamfer comprises a chamfer arc surface, the chamfer arc surface faces one side of the base leveling plate, one side of the second clamping edge far away from the second clamping main body is provided with a second chamfer, the second chamfer comprises a second chamfer arc surface, and the second chamfer arc surface faces one side of the window sleeve plate. Add chamfer and second chamfer for first card limit gets into the second bayonet socket more easily, and the second card limit gets into first bayonet socket more easily.
Preferably, one side of the window sleeve plate is provided with a flanging. The flanging is abutted against the veneer on one side of the windowsill, so that dust and rainwater are prevented from entering between the window sleeve plate and the windowsill, and rainwater is favorably dripped into the window sleeve plate.
Preferably, the window sleeve plate and the base leveling plate are made of metal. The window sleeve plate and the base leveling plate can be made of aluminum alloy, and are light in weight, convenient to cut and high in strength.
Preferably, a decorative layer is attached to the window pocket panel. Different decorative layers can be replaced according to requirements, and practicability is improved.

The use process of the embodiment is as follows:
the window comprises a window frame 21 and a window glass 22, wherein the window frame 21 is fixedly connected on a windowsill 1, firstly, a foaming adhesive 3 is applied on the windowsill 1, then a basic layer leveling plate 2 is placed, one side of the basic layer leveling plate 2 is abutted against the window frame, one side of the basic layer leveling plate 2, which is far away from the window frame 21, is aligned with the side of the windowsill 1, then the basic layer leveling plate 2 is fixed through an expansion bolt 4, then a first clamping piece 5 is installed on the basic layer leveling plate 2, then a decorative panel 8 is installed on the side of the windowsill 1, the decorative panel 8 is abutted against one side of the basic layer leveling plate 2, which is far away from the window frame 21, a second clamping piece 7 is installed on a window sheathing plate 6, when the window sheathing plate is installed, one side, which is close to the window frame 21, is slightly inclined downwards, then a second clamping edge 18 is aligned with a corresponding first clamping opening 14, then pushed into the direction of the window frame 21, the second clamping edge 18 is clamped with the first clamping opening 14, at the moment, the flanging 9 abuts against the veneer 8, a gap exists between the window sleeve plate 6 and the window frame 21, gap filler is filled into the gap, and the installation is completed.
